Web17 mrt. 2024 · A click also called a “ klick ”, is the same as the distance of one kilometer or 0.6214 miles or 3,280.84 feet in the US & UK military. A Klick is a military term for kilometers. The term “klick” is derived from the word “kilometer.” So, one klick equals one kilometer. The use of the word, “Klick” came into existence during the Vietnam war. Web12 apr. 2005 · Typically "a click" is the distance an adjuster screw moves between detent devices. A sight might, for example, have a adjuster screw with semi-circular notches cut into the side of the screw head into which a spring loaded pin locates. The distance between the notches is "one click".
